Output 641335ad8df85b0591f3c3af61ea1bfeb493398b39d23e9a2a004f7a10cec041:0

value
1209620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e544d83ae5a267c4dc7b623607547b58561824b OP_EQUAL
address
3EfasF7uUnuhxmLfykzZgQEkfivM1SgY6t
transaction
641335ad8df85b0591f3c3af61ea1bfeb493398b39d23e9a2a004f7a10cec041
spent
true